Collecting Evidence

Every motorcycle accident case will require evidence to establish the case. This includes taking pictures and video of the accident scene, witness statements, as well as information regarding the reason of the crash.

When it comes to gathering evidence the most important thing to do is take action quickly. This will allow you to preserve as much evidence that you can and give your attorney enough time to thoroughly investigate the accident.

It is also important that you preserve all evidence that pertains to the accident scene. This includes photos of any injuries you have sustained, damage to your vehicle, and anything else that could be important to your case.

You may have to collect medical records and bills, based on the severity of your injuries. This will allow you to document your injuries and show how they have affected your life.

For instance, if have broken a bone, or suffered any other serious injury, it's essential to ask your doctor to provide a written description of your injuries. It is also necessary to note the date and the duration of your medical treatment.

Information about the negligent driver responsible for the accident is an additional piece of evidence. This information can include the driver's name, their contact information, and their insurance details.

If you can, also take a picture of the license plate. This information is important as it could be used in your lawsuit should you decide to pursue legal action against the reckless driver.

Documenting your injuries

One of the most important things you can do after a motorcycle accident is to record your injuries. Not only will this aid in obtaining compensation for medical expenses and other expenses, but it can also help your lawyer build an effective case.

If you do not take the time to document your injuries, the responsible insurance company of the other party may claim that you're exaggerating the severity of your injuries , or that your injuries were not a result in the crash at all. This could make a significant difference in the amount of settlement you receive from your case.

There are a variety of ways to record your injuries. You can have an expert medical professional to evaluate your injuries immediately following the accident, record of your injuries and symptoms (if you are still injured), and take photographs.

Motorbike accidents can cause internal injuries such as traumatizing brain injury or organ damage. It's not uncommon for this to occur. It's recommended to undergo an MRI or CT scan to show the extent of your injuries.

It is also important to seek treatment for your mental health following an accident on the motorcycle accident law firm. If you've needed treatment for depression, anxiety or other psychological issues, make sure to give your attorney a copy of your mental health records.

You should also keep detailed notes about any treatment or procedures you've had and the progress you're making in your recovery from your accident. These notes will be very helpful in the event of a trial and enable your lawyer to demonstrate how your injuries affect your quality of life.

If you've missed any work because of your injuries, make sure you provide your attorney with evidence showing that you've been out of work. This is important because it can demonstrate the amount you've lost in wages because of the accident.

Negotiating with the Insurance Company

It's not difficult to see that victims of motorcycle accidents are often in serious financial trouble. It's easy to build up the costs of medical treatment, lost earnings, and other expenses related to accidents.

The most important thing you can do as soon as you are aware of an accident is to call an attorney immediately following the accident. An attorney can help preserve evidence and interview witnesses, as well as manage communications with the insurance company on your behalf.

A good legal team will assist you in getting the compensation you're due. After conducting an initial investigation, your lawyer will determine how much you are owed for the damages you sustained. This includes future and past medical expenses, loss of wages, property damage, pain and suffering.

When your lawyer has a firm estimate of the amount you are owed then he or she will send an official demand letter to your insurance company. The letter should contain an amount of the minimum settlement that you are willing to accept.

This will be based upon information that you and your attorney have gathered regarding your losses. In particular, this will provide a full breakdown of your injuries as well as any medical treatment that you received, as well as any other losses you sustained as a result of the accident.

If your lawyer doesn't believe that the insurance company is providing you the right settlement, he may file a lawsuit on your behalf. This could be the sole way to receive a full and fair settlement for your injuries.

After filing an action, your lawyer will be able to negotiate with the insurance company to your benefit. The process can take a long time therefore it is crucial to engage an attorney in order to obtain the compensation you need as soon as possible.

Many people find that it is much easier to settle their claims through an insurance company rather than try and win at trial. Because a lawsuit is expensive and time-consuming, settling a claim could save you money and eliminate the hassle of going to trial.

It is also important to keep in mind that insurance companies have a lot of tricks up their sleeves. Insurance companies often make tempting offers to accident victims in an effort to persuade them to settle their claims. These offers are designed in order to reduce their exposure and help keep costs down.

Filing a Lawsuit

If you are involved in a motorcycle accident, you may want to file a lawsuit to seek compensation for your damages. These include medical bills , lost wages as well as property damage and pain and suffering, as well as other losses.

Collecting all evidence and documents is the first step towards the process of pursuing a personal injury lawsuit. A knowledgeable attorney can assist you do this efficiently. They can also review traffic camera footage and police reports to help create your case.

Your lawyer may also help gather evidence from the insurance company of the at-fault party. They can also assist you to demonstrate the severity of your injuries as well as any other losses.

Another important factor in determining the value of your claim is to determine who was responsible for the accident. This can be difficult in some cases so it is best to work with an experienced attorney who will fight hard for you to identify the responsible party as well as their insurer.

Injuries - Your injuries are likely to be a major cause of concern after a crash on the road and it is recommended to have them checked as soon as possible. This includes physical injuries like broken bones and lacerations, bruises and strains, aswell for internal injuries such as traumatic brain injury or organ damage.

Psychological injuries Mental health issues can be affected due to your accident, and it's important to record this in a personal injury lawsuit. You may be entitled to damages for psychological stress like depression, anxiety or PTSD. These can have a significant impact on your daily life.

Loss of income - If you relied on your income to pay your bills and support your family, it can be very devastating to lose your income. The settlement you receive should compensate you for any lost wages, as well as any future loss of income.

You can also claim for lost enjoyment of life, such as not being able to engage in a pastime you enjoyed prior to your accident. A good attorney will include a clause for compensation for any loss in enjoyment in your final settlement.
